Transaction 650c372fed65bdf95286ed996af04b74463aecbf9d4e1f958bca5e1843b548e4
1 Input
1 Output
-
650c372fed65bdf95286ed996af04b74463aecbf9d4e1f958bca5e1843b548e4:0
- value
- 26599445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 731af01c11daaa26d253bdeb54877f8958340c73 OP_EQUAL
- address
- MJPnDArgbc3n7Q4xLWGCit6WbgwQiMfmRV